dc.description.abstractThere is evidence that contamination with infectious and parasitic agents in a non-specific way can have an effect on the growth of malignant cells. Biological methods are among the promising and healthy methods in the field of cancer treatment, which have received a lot of attention today. Recent studies have shown that the antigens of some parasites have an anti-cancer effect. Therefore, in this study, the effect of Leishmania major parasite lysate on the growth of skin cancer cells was investigated. Methods: skin cancer cell line in RPMI1640 culture medium containing 10% FBS, 2 mM L-glutamine, penicillin (100 Unit/ml) and streptomycin (100 Unit/ml), in sterile conditions under 37 degrees temperature and 5% CO2 Cultivated. Then these cells were treated with different concentrations of Leishmana major lysate; to obtain the optimal concentration(s), the MTT test was performed. In this way, in 96-well plates, in different wells, a certain number of cells were adjacent to different concentrations of antigen, and after 24 hours of incubation, we removed the supernatant solution and added complete medium and MTT to the wells. After 4 hours of incubation at 37°C and then adding MTT solvent, the result was reported based on the color produced and measured by the Elizarider device at a wavelength of 570 nm; Then the cells were added to the number of 400,000 in each well of the 6-well culture plate and after 24 hours when the cells were attached to the bottom of the well, the culture medium was changed and the optimal concentration of antigen was added to them. After 24 hours, the cells were removed with trypsin-EDTA and their total RNA was extracted and cDNA was synthesized using the extraction kit, then the mRNA expression level of angiogenic genes was checked along with the beta-actin internal control by qRT-PCR method and with specific primers Results: Based on the results of the experiments, it was found that angiogenesis in melanoma cell line increased significantly with the help of Leishmania parasite..en_US
